Health Besorgnization

The brachycephalic features that make Frenchies so adorable can cause health problems. Their nasals that are shorter can cause breathing problems because they compress the tissues at the throat's back. They also have a higher risk of spinal deformities due to their shorter bones. These issues can cause pain and discomfort, but treatment is usually effective.

Other dogs with brachycephalic disorders are more prone to joint pain like patella luxation (where the kneecap sways out of alignment for a short period of time). This condition is more common in smaller dogs and may cause your dog to hop or skip when they walk. Depending on the severity of the issue it may require surgery.

Another health issue is a genetic heart disease known as dilated cardiomyopathy. It causes enlarged hearts that can't pump blood properly. The increase in size could also trigger irregular heart rhythms. It is essential to select a responsible breeder and keep your French Bulldog up-to-date on yearly vaccinations and parasite preventatives.

Frenchies are susceptible to digestive issues like food allergies and an inflammatory intestinal condition that can cause chronic diarrhea. They are also prone to mammary tumors and pyometra (an infection of the uterus). If you are planning to breed your French Bulldog it's best to neuter her as soon as she reaches the musculoskeletal maturation phase that is between 8 and 10 months.

Because of their shortened faces, Frenchies have narrow nostrils and are more likely to be afflicted by respiratory problems such as brachycephalic obstruction of airways (BOAS). This condition is due to the compression of tissues within their shortened nasal passages. This can cause wheezing, a cough and difficulty breathing.

They also are prone to heat stroke due to the fact that they're unable to effectively pant and have a decreased ability to regulate body temperature. To avoid this avoid it, don't leave them in hot weather or confine them for extended durations of time. You should also keep track of their exercise requirements in the summer. They're also at a greater chance of developing cataracts. Be sure to take your French Bulldog on walks at cooler times of the day. Don't let them overexert.

Training

WhatsApp-Image-2024-07-12-at-11.11.04-PM.jpegFrenchies are intelligent, flexible dogs that can become the most loyal companions for their owners. They are extremely social dogs that thrive on interaction and require moderate exercise. They make excellent pets for couples, singles, and families due to their calm and calming manner as well as their versatility. If you live in an apartment or a house with an outdoor space, they are low-maintenance dogs who require only occasional walks and FranzöSische Bulldogge Zu Verkaufen play time.

In contrast to other breeds of dogs, French Bulldogs are very responsive to clicker training and other methods of positive reinforcement. This makes them a good choice for people who are looking to train their dog using reward-based methods.
